OIL PRICES
This topic tracks the movement of oil prices and the global consequences of volatility in the price of oil and gasoline. It will also examine the role of supply (exploration, refining) and demand as well as the policies from OPEC and other oil producing states, secondary market trading, and speculation on oil prices.
